Well, we recently got shown Nguyen, and how syndicates will work, you hire a representative champion (who gives you tactics tokens) and gain access to their forces, however said representative is not a commander and will cost you 3 scrip. A pretty good deal if you ask me. Personally I wonder what unit options that we will be given, I cannot say for certain, but I would guess: -1 Representative (Nguyen and Thrace) -1 backbone squad (ex: Royal Rifle corps, The Warped, Steel Legion, Stripped Skulkers) -1 "elite" squad (ex: Imperial Dragoons, ECB black ops, Mehal Sefari, Karkinoi) -1 "filler" squad (ex: Crow Runners, Infiltrators, Broken, Spotted Crawlers) I doubt they will give you access to a titan due to the rules of assets, and that probably means that adjuncts are unlikely as well. Which is unfortunate, Guild Accountants as adjuncts would be amazing.

  17. Well, it seems the Guild is a syndicate rather than an actual faction. I get the impression that syndicates will work with you taking a champion from that faction and gaining acces to a few new models in exchange. Most of the Guilds signature forces from malifaux (witchling stalkers, death marshalls, and austingers) are unique to Malifaux and won't be making an appearance. Guild will probably just have a bunch of standard mooks that you can field. I think they will basically serve as less trained freikorps. However they will probably still stick with the rules of the card that you took, which will be kinda funny with models from the court of two (please be gothic ghosts and vampires) eating giant fishes in order to become more powerful.
